Captain John Irvine Graham, C.B.E., O.B.E., R.N., Retired (17 July, 1862 – 10 December, 1947) served in the Royal Navy.
Life & Career
Graham was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ant on 30 June, 1885.
Graham was promoted to the rank of Commander on 31 December, 1897.
Graham was placed on the Retired List at his own request with the rank of Captain (retired) on 28 June, 1909.
Though his service record does not indicate any appointments or employment, Graham's O.B.E. was issued in January, 1918 for service connected to the war. His C.B.E. was civil, gazetted 30 March 1920.
